What’s a Viscometer Anyway?

Before we dive into the applications, let me quickly explain what a viscometer is. In simple terms, it’s a device that measures the viscosity of a fluid. Viscosity is basically how thick or thin a fluid is, or how easily it flows. Think of honey and water. Honey is thick and flows slowly, so it has a high viscosity. Water, on the other hand, is thin and flows quickly, so it has a low viscosity. A viscometer helps us put a number on that thickness or thinness.

Food and Beverage Industry

One of the big areas where viscometers are used is in the food and beverage industry. When you’re making things like sauces, dressings, and beverages, getting the right viscosity is crucial.

For example, if you’re making a tomato sauce, you want it to have a certain thickness. Too thin, and it’ll run off your pasta. Too thick, and it’ll be hard to spread. A viscometer allows food manufacturers to measure the viscosity of their sauces during the production process. They can adjust the recipe, like adding more or less thickeners, to make sure the final product has the perfect consistency.

In the beverage industry, especially for things like fruit juices and dairy drinks, viscosity can affect the taste and mouth – feel. A viscometer helps ensure that every batch of your favorite juice has the same smoothness and consistency that consumers expect.

Pharmaceutical Industry

In the pharma world, viscometers are also super important. Many pharmaceutical products are in liquid or semi – liquid forms, like syrups, creams, and ointments.

For syrups, viscosity is key for accurate dosing. If a syrup is too thin, it might flow out of the measuring spoon too quickly, leading to an incorrect dose. If it’s too thick, it’ll be hard to pour and measure accurately. A viscometer helps pharmaceutical companies control the viscosity of their syrups so that patients get the right amount of medicine every time.

When it comes to creams and ointments, the right viscosity affects how easily they can be applied. A cream that’s too thick might be difficult to spread on the skin, while one that’s too thin might not stay in place. Viscometers are used to measure and adjust the viscosity during the manufacturing process to ensure the best product quality.

Petrochemical Industry

The petrochemical industry also relies heavily on viscometers. In the production and refining of petroleum products, viscosity is a critical property.

For example, when it comes to engine oils, viscosity plays a huge role in engine performance. Oil that’s too thin won’t provide enough lubrication, which can lead to increased wear and tear on engine parts. Oil that’s too thick can make it hard for the engine to start, especially in cold weather. Viscometers are used to test the viscosity of engine oils at different temperatures. This way, oil manufacturers can produce oils that meet the specific requirements of different engines.

In the production of asphalt, which is used for roads and other construction projects, viscosity is important for its workability and durability. A viscometer helps in determining the right viscosity of asphalt during the mixing and paving processes.

Paint and Coatings Industry

In the paint and coatings industry, getting the viscosity right is essential for the application and performance of the paint.

When you’re using a paint sprayer, the viscosity of the paint affects how well it sprays. If the paint is too thick, it might clog the sprayer or create an uneven finish. If it’s too thin, it might run off the surface. Viscometers are used to measure the viscosity of paint so that it can be adjusted to the optimal level for spraying.

Moreover, the viscosity of paint also affects its drying time and adhesion. A viscometer allows paint manufacturers to control these properties, ensuring that the paint provides a long – lasting and high – quality finish.

Cosmetics Industry

In the cosmetics world, viscometers are used to ensure the quality of products like lotions, creams, and shampoos.

For lotions and creams, the right viscosity ensures a smooth and luxurious feel on the skin. A viscometer helps in formulating these products so that they have the perfect balance between being easy to spread and staying on the skin.

In the case of shampoos, viscosity affects how easy it is to dispense and lather. A viscometer can be used to measure and adjust the viscosity of shampoos to provide a better user experience.
